When to pick Daizo (Buddhist Text Corpora)
Provides access to Buddhist text corpora including CBETA Chinese texts, SAT Daizōkyō database, and Pali Tipitaka with fuzzy search across titles, content-based regex search with context extraction, and intelligent text parsing that handles TEI markup and encoding for scholarly research and comparative textual analysis.
When to pick Postgres Server
This server enables interaction with PostgreSQL databases through the Model Context Protocol, optimized for the AWS Bedrock AgentCore Runtime. It provides tools for executing read-only queries, exploring database schemas, and monitoring table statistics or slow queries.
